Capstar Flea Tablets for Dogs: The Complete Guide for Fast Flea Relief

Understanding Flea Infestations in Dogs

Why Fleas Are a Serious Problem

If you’ve ever dealt with fleas on your dog, you already know how frustrating it can be. But here’s the thing—fleas aren’t just annoying; they’re a serious health threat. These tiny parasites feed on your dog’s blood, multiply rapidly, and can quickly turn a minor issue into a full-blown infestation.

Imagine this: one flea jumps onto your dog. Within days, that single flea can lead to hundreds more. It’s like a chain reaction that spirals out of control before you even realize what’s happening. Fleas don’t just stay on your dog either—they spread to your home, hiding in carpets, bedding, and furniture.

Beyond the irritation, fleas can cause allergic reactions, skin infections, and even anemia in severe cases. For puppies or smaller dogs, this can become dangerous very quickly. That’s why fast flea relief solutions like Capstar flea tablets are so important—they stop the problem before it escalates.

Signs Your Dog Has Fleas

So ...
... how do you know if your dog has fleas? The most obvious sign is constant scratching, but there’s more to watch for. You might notice small black specks (flea dirt) on your dog’s skin or bedding. Some dogs also develop red, irritated patches or hair loss.

Another sign is restlessness. Dogs with fleas often struggle to relax because they’re constantly uncomfortable. It’s like having a mosquito buzzing around you all day—you just can’t ignore it.

Catching these signs early can make a huge difference. The sooner you act, the easier it is to control the infestation.

What Are Capstar Flea Tablets?
Active Ingredient Overview

Capstar flea tablets for dogs are an oral flea treatment designed for rapid relief. The active ingredient, nitenpyram, works quickly to kill adult fleas on your dog.

Unlike topical treatments that sit on the skin, Capstar works from the inside out. Once your dog ingests the tablet, the medication enters their bloodstream and begins targeting fleas almost immediately.

This makes it one of the fastest solutions available for flea infestations.

How Capstar Differs from Other Flea Treatments

Most flea treatments focus on long-term prevention. Capstar, however, is all about speed. It’s designed to eliminate fleas quickly rather than provide extended protection.

Think of it like a fire extinguisher—you use it to put out the fire right away. For ongoing prevention, you’ll still need a long-term solution, but Capstar handles the immediate problem.

How Capstar Works
Mechanism of Action

Capstar works by interfering with the nervous system of fleas. Once fleas bite your dog, they ingest the medication, which leads to rapid paralysis and death.

This targeted action ensures that fleas are eliminated quickly without harming your dog when used correctly.

Speed of Effectiveness

One of the biggest advantages of Capstar is how fast it works. Fleas start dying within 30 minutes of administration, and the majority are eliminated within a few hours.

For pet owners dealing with a sudden infestation, this speed is a game-changer.

When to Use Capstar
Emergency Flea Infestations

Capstar is ideal for situations where your dog is heavily infested with fleas. It acts quickly to reduce the population and provide relief.

Short-Term vs Long-Term Solutions

While Capstar is excellent for immediate results, it doesn’t provide long-term protection. It’s best used alongside a preventive treatment.

Effectiveness and Results
What to Expect After Administration

After giving Capstar, you may notice your dog scratching more than usual. This is actually a sign that the fleas are dying and reacting to the medication.

Within a few hours, the flea population drops significantly.

Factors Affecting Performance

Effectiveness can depend on factors like:

Severity of infestation
Dog’s weight and dosage
Environmental conditions

Consistency and proper use are key to success.

Safety and Side Effects
Common Reactions in Dogs

Most dogs tolerate Capstar well, but mild side effects like temporary hyperactivity or itching may occur.

Safety Guidelines and Precautions

Always follow dosage instructions and consult your vet if your dog has underlying health conditions.

FAQs
1. How quickly does Capstar work?

It starts killing fleas within 30 minutes.

2. Can I use Capstar daily?

Yes, if needed, but follow your vet’s advice.

3. Is Capstar safe for puppies?

Yes, for puppies over a certain age and weight.

4. Does Capstar prevent future fleas?

No, it only kills existing fleas.

5. Can I combine Capstar with other treatments?

Yes, it’s often used alongside long-term prevention.
